Select pools to offer free swimming lessons in Tulsa

TULSA, Okla. — Two pool facilities will be offering free youth swimming lessons this summer in Tulsa, thanks to a partnership between YWCA Tulsa, the American Red Cross, and Tulsa Parks.

The β€œAll Swim” program at Lacy Park Pool provides beginning-level swim techniques needed for children to be safe in the water.

The program is free to children who live in the following Tulsa zip codes: 74106, 74110, 74115, 74130, 74117, 74126, and 74127.

Four sessions will be held from 9:30 a.m. to 11 a.m. on the following dates: June 6-16, June 20-30, July 11-21, and July 25-August 4.

The β€œLos Pececitos” program at YWCA East Community Center, near 21st and Memorial, will offer bilingual swimming lessons for Spanish-speaking families and children from June 7-30 and July 12-August 4.
